Adda Clevenger School is an independent TK-8 school offering an accelerated academic curriculum plus a fully integrated performing arts program for San Francisco Bay Area school children. Our educational program is inspired by the child-centric experientialist philosophy of John Dewey. Our school day consists of a dual curriculum of arts and academics, and students from as early as TK move through subject matter with different teachers on a period rotation throughout the day.

• Teach classes on campus as well as remotely, if required. Teaching at Adda Clevenger:
Students have scheduled classes daily from 8am to 5pm, during which time teachers are expected to be on campus and available to teach, substitute, prepare lessons, attend meetings and provide emergency student support if required. Lead teachers regularly teach 4-6 45 minute instructional periods per day, rounded out by lunch/recess supervision, advisory duties, substitute coverage, special projects and prep periods. There are 180 instructional days, with several 1-to-3 week breaks throughout the year.
All teachers participate in school life in a variety of ways. For example, some teachers support student productions and performances as stage managers, others take the lead in organizing Spirit Day activities or moderating a student club.
Adda Clevenger teachers enjoy considerable autonomy in their classrooms and are responsible for developing and maintaining their own subject matter curricula. We believe that the teacher and the students are the two critical elements of an effective classroom and the curriculum must derive from and be continually and creatively adapted to their changing needs and environment.
